The client is an upcoming player in the Mobile Insurance and Extended Warranty business.
Job Title : Underwriting Manager
Job Level : Manager/Senior Manager
Division : Underwriting
Primary report to : Country Head
Secondary report to : Head of Underwriting at HQ
1. Required Skills and Qualifications
- A basic degree and professional qualification related to Insurance.
- Professional courses involving statistics, business, mathematics, insurance, finance are highly beneficial to this position.
- Minimum 8 years experiences in underwriting (General) with product development background.
- A good analytical skill is a must as they need to scrutinize credit ratings, driving records, comparison of similar policies with meticulous eye for details.
- Knowledge in insurance related computer software's is an added advantage.
- Sound knowledge and experience in all aspect of underwriting and ability to provide advice to senior level management on technical matters
- Ability to develop and execute the strategic direction for the department
- Strong planning and organization skills.
- Strength of character to raise and communicate issues or recommendations
- Computer literacy in word, excel and power point
- An appetite for growth and personal development.
- Knowledge in reinsurance is an added advantage.
2. Division Objective :
- Develop products, pricings and policies aligned to company's strategic plans.
3. Key Responsibilities :
- Assessing documents to identify the level of risk considering underwriting factors and related information and making an effective assessment.
- Carefully drafting and reviewing the insurance policies, forms, applications and pointing out any discrepancies.
- Discuss and agree the insurance terms, policies conditions and pricing with the clients, insurers and reinsurers and brokers.
- Maintaining an elaborated and correct documentation of the decisions taken and policies underwritten.
- Identify opportunities to improve customer experience and reduce underwriting and operational costs.
- Manage book of business to achieve desired underwriting profitability.
- Oversight of underwriting compliance to regulations and market practice ensuring incompliance with Central bank and Insurance Commissions.
